time_ttime(time_t *t);intgettimeofday(structtimeval*tv,structtimezone*tz); 前者获取time_t类型,后者获取struct timeval类型,因为类型的缘故,前者只能精确到秒,后者可以精确到微秒。 3延时函数 主要的延迟函数有:sleep(),usleep(),nanosleep(),select(),pselect(). unsignedintsleep(unsignedintseconds);voi...
C 库函数 time_t mktime(struct tm *timeptr) 把 timeptr 所指向的结构转换为一个依据本地时区的 time_t 值。 声明 下面是 mktime() 函数的声明。 1 time_tmktime(structtm*timeptr) 参数 1 timeptr -- 这是指向表示日历时间的time_t值的指针,该日历时间被分解为以下各部分。 返回值 该函数返回一个...
232 printf("%s \n", ctime((time_t *) &tv.tv_sec)); 233 234 235 } 236 } 237 238 close(sockfd); 239 240 return 0; 241 } 如果你还不了解linux C/C++,如果你想知道更多的linux C/C++方面的知识,这里也给大家推荐一下! 零声教c/c++项目自学白金卡!! 项目白金卡,手把手带你做完5大实战项...
C 库函数time_t mktime(struct tm *timeptr)把timeptr所指向的结构转换为一个依据本地时区的 time_t 值。 声明 下面是 mktime() 函数的声明。 time_t mktime(struct tm *timeptr) 参数 timeptr-- 这是指向表示日历时间的 time_t 值的指针,该日历时间被分解为以下各部分。 返回值 该函数返回一个 time_...
time_t 是一个用于表示时间的数据类型,它在 C 语言中广泛使用。可以把它看作是一个整数类型,用于存储时间戳。 time() 函数 time() 函数用于获取当前的日历时间,返回自纪元以来经过的秒数。其函数原型如下: time_t time(time_t *tloc); 1. 参数的作用: ①当参数为NULL时:time_t这个整型值通过返回值返回...
Linux下C语言编程:时间概念 1.时间表示 在程序当中,我们经常要输出系统当前的时间,比如我们使用date命令的输出结果.这个时候我们可以使用下面两个函数: #include time_t time(time_t *tloc); char *ctime(const time_t *clock); time函数返回从1970年1月1日0点以来的秒数.存储在time_t结构之中.不过这个...
time_t类型 time_t 是一个用于表示时间的数据类型,它在 C 语言中广泛使用。可以把它看作是一个整数类型,用于存储时间戳。 time() 函数 time() 函数用于获取当前的日历时间,返回自纪元以来经过的秒数。其函数原型如下: time_t time(time_t *tloc); ...
要像O(1)的时间获取到最小的哪个值,用最小堆保存超时时间正合适,效率大大提高。事实上libevent就是这么实现的(C语言实现的min_heap_t)。 关于C/C++ Linux后端开发网络底层原理知识 点击学习资料获取,内容知识点包括Linux,Nginx,ZeroMQ,MySQL,Redis,线程池,MongoDB,ZK,Linux内核,CDN,P2P,epoll,Docker,TCP/IP,...
include <stdio.h> #include <time.h> int main(){ time_t rawtime; struct tm * timeinfo; time ( &rawtime ); timeinfo = localtime ( &rawtime ); printf ( "The current date/time is: %s", asctime (timeinfo) ); return 0;} ...
int gettimeofday(struct timeval *tv, struct timezone *tz); timeval结构体: struct timeval { __time_t tv_sec; /* Seconds. 秒*/ __suseconds_t tv_usec; /* Microseconds. 微秒*/ }; timezone结构体: struct timezone { int tz_minuteswest; /* Minutes west of GMT. 和Greenwich时间差了多少分...